 Clinical Curriculum

Page Content

Revised February 1, 2004. Click here for a PDF file of the Clinical Curriculum.

1. Aneurysmal Disease

2. Peripheral Vascular Occlusive Disease

3. Renal Artery Disease

4. Visceral Ischemia

5. Carotid Artery Disease

6. Innominate, Sublcavian and Vertebrobasilar Arterial Disease

7. Thoracic Outlet Syndrome

8. Acute Arterial Occlusion

9. Diabetic Foot Problems

10. Complications of Vascular Therapy

11. Management of Vascular Trauma

12. Venous Thromboembolic Disease

13. Chronic Venous Insufficiency

14. Lymphedema

15. Extremity Amputation

16. Diagnostic Techniques

17. Use of Endovascular Therapy in the Management of Peripheral Vascular Disease

18. Risk Stratification and Risk Factors

19. Coagulation Disorders

20. Diagnosis and Management of Miscellaneous Vasculogenic Problems

21. Non Atherosclerotic Vascular Diseases

22. Arteriovenous Malfomations and Arteriovenous Fistulae

23. Vascular Access

24. Sympathectomy

25. Portal Hypertension
